The Little Things That Whisper: “You’re Loved”


Some reminders of God’s love arrive quietly — not in miracles, not in mountaintop moments, but in the small, ordinary details of a day.


Today, mine came in the form of two tiny crosses around my neck.


One is mine.
The other belongs to my daughter, Madeleine — who was off playing basketball while I cheered her on from the sidelines.


I didn’t plan to wear both. It just happened.


But as soon as I noticed, I felt this gentle truth rise up in my heart:
It doesn’t make me twice as holy.


It just makes me twice as loved.


Because love shows up in the little things:

  • A necklace borrowed.
  • A smile shared.
  • A moment that makes you pause.
  • A flicker of warmth you didn’t expect.


And honestly?


It reminded me of something important in business too — that the small, faithful steps matter. The tiny actions. The unseen moments. The things that don’t feel “big,” but slowly build something meaningful over time. Just like God threads love through the everyday, He also threads purpose through the work we do — one gentle nudge at a time.


Sometimes we look for God in the big breakthroughs, the huge answered prayers, the dramatic turning points. But most days? He’s in the small moments that make us stop and feel held.

Two crosses.
One mum heart.
A quiet reminder that God’s love threads through the everyday — even in the places we don’t notice until we slow down.


Maybe today you needed the reminder too:

You are loved more than you realise, in ways you may not even see yet.


Mini Devotional

📜 Verse:

“See what great love the Father has lavished on us, that we should be called children of God!” — 1 John 3:1


🕊 Reflection:

God’s love doesn’t always shout — sometimes it whispers. Sometimes it shows up in small gestures, in borrowed things, in moments of tenderness we didn’t create but simply receive. When we slow down, we begin to notice just how deeply and consistently loved we are — even in our businesses, where He leads us one faithful step at a time.


🙏 Prayer:

Lord, thank You for the everyday reminders of Your love.

Open my eyes to see the little things You place in my path — the quiet signs that You’re close, that I’m held, and that I am loved. Guide me in my work, too — help me build with faith, integrity, and trust in Your steady hand. Amen.
